## Step 4: Retrying Failed Exports

ExportRelay now retries failed export jobs automatically. Stop using the manual requeue script; it conflicts with the retry scheduler and can duplicate files. Retries use exponential backoff with a hard cap, after which jobs land in the dead-letter queue for review. Set the following values in your environment before enabling the scheduler.

config for yaweg-fajeg:
[fenir]
port = 4000
region = north-4
host = fenir.qorvelworks.internal
team = silok
timeout_ms = 500
retries = 3

## Building Access — Spares Room (Hullbrook Annex)

Contractors: the spare hardware room is down the east corridor on the ground floor, third door on the left. Sign in at the front desk first and grab a visitor lanyard. Anything you take out, jot it in the blue logbook — yes, even the little stuff. The door self-locks, so don't wedge it. To get in, punch in the code below.

staff pass of hagug-taguf = bdg-HJ-9

**CI note: image cache leak**

Pixbin workers OOM after ~4h soak. Heap dumps show decoded bitmaps retained by the thumbnail cache; eviction callback never fires when the resize pool is saturated. Workaround: restart workers on alert, cap cache at 512 entries via config flag. Proper fix pending in the eviction branch. Do not roll forward past the nightly until confirmed. Leaking build is referenced below.

session token of kahog-bahif = htk9_f63daec35